.app-feature{display:flex;margin-left:calc(50% - 50vw);margin-right:calc(50% - 50vw);justify-content:center;align-items:center;flex-direction:column}.app-feature__inner{display:flex;position:relative;flex-direction:column;height:calc(100% - 150px);width:100%}@media screen and (max-width: 1022px){.app-feature__inner img:first-of-type{margin:0 auto}}@media screen and (min-width: 1023px){.app-feature__inner{height:750px;flex-direction:row}}.app-feature__content-wrap{padding:0 1.5rem;flex-basis:450px;flex-grow:1;position:relative;display:flex;justify-content:center;text-align:center;min-width:50%;padding-bottom:3rem}@media screen and (min-width: 1023px){.app-feature__content-wrap{text-align:left;justify-content:flex-start;align-items:flex-start;padding:2rem 70px 0 0}}.app-feature__content{width:475px}.app-feature__content .onx-image{margin:0;padding:0}.app-feature__content .wp-block-image figure{padding:0}.app-feature__content .wp-block-image figure img{flex-grow:0;flex-basis:initial}.app-feature__images{flex-grow:1;position:relative;min-height:400px;display:flex;justify-content:center;max-height:964px}@media screen and (min-width: 1023px){.app-feature__images{max-height:auto;flex-basis:540px;height:auto;min-width:50%;justify-content:flex-end}}.app-feature__image-bg{position:relative;left:0;width:100%;height:500px;max-height:100vw}.app-feature__image-bg img{width:100%;height:100%;object-fit:cover;object-position:center center;margin:0}@media screen and (min-width: 1023px){.app-feature__image-bg{max-height:500px}}.app-feature__content-bg{position:absolute;height:100%;width:100%;left:0;right:0;margin:0 auto}.app-feature__content-bg svg{height:100%;width:100%}.app-feature__content-bg svg g{stroke-opacity:.05}.app-feature .onx-button{margin:0 auto .5rem}@media screen and (min-width: 1023px){.app-feature .onx-button{margin:0 .5rem .5rem}}.app-feature .spacer--small,.app-feature .onx-spacer--small{height:.5rem}.app-feature ul{list-style:none;padding-left:0;font-size:1rem}.app-feature__image-app{position:relative;margin-top:-200px;width:100%;max-width:540px;padding-bottom:1em;max-height:964px;height:100%}.app-feature__image-app img{height:100%;margin:0;width:100%;object-fit:contain}@media screen and (min-width: 1023px){.app-feature__image-app{height:964px;width:540px;right:0;left:auto;min-height:none;transform:none}}.app-feature__image-app-placeholder{height:100%}.app-feature .wp-block-table table td{padding:0 1rem 1rem 0;font-size:.6rem}@media screen and (min-width: 1023px){.app-feature--pull-right .app-feature__inner{flex-direction:row-reverse}}@media screen and (min-width: 1023px){.app-feature--pull-right .app-feature__images{justify-content:flex-start}}@media screen and (min-width: 1023px){.app-feature--pull-right .app-feature__content-wrap{justify-content:flex-end;padding:2rem 0 0 70px}}.app-feature--product-hunt mark{color:#f30}.app-feature--product-offroad mark{color:#ff9f0e}.app-feature--product-offroad .onx-buttons .onx-button--outline a{background-color:rgba(0,0,0,0);border-color:#fff;color:#fff}.app-feature--product-offroad .onx-buttons .onx-button--outline a:hover{background-color:rgba(0,0,0,.5);color:#fff}.app-feature--product-backcountry mark{color:#087aff}.app-feature--dark{color:#fff}.app-feature--dark .app-feature__content-bg{background-color:#222}.app-feature--dark .app-feature__content-bg svg g{stroke:#fff}@media screen and (min-width: 768px){.wp-block .app-feature{margin-left:auto;margin-right:auto;max-width:100%}}.wp-admin .app-feature--dark{background-color:#222}
